How Our Concrete Slab Water Extraction Process Works
At its core, Concrete Slab Water Extraction is a complex process that needs careful planning and execution. Our team takes the time to assess the situation, identify the source of the water, and develop a customized plan to extract the water and dry the slab. We use advanced equipment, such as submersible pumps and high-velocity air movers, to quickly and efficiently remove the water and prevent further damage. Our technicians will work closely with you to ensure that the process is as smooth and stress-free as possible.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our team begins by assessing the situation and identifying the source of the water. This involves inspecting the slab, checking for any signs of structural damage, and determining the extent of the water damage. Based on this assessment, we develop a customized plan to extract the water and dry the slab.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Next, we use advanced equipment to extract the water from the slab. This involves using submersible pumps to remove the water and high-velocity air movers to dry the slab. Our technicians will work to remove as much water as possible, reducing the risk of further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our technicians will use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to dry the slab and prevent mold or mildew growth. This process can take anywhere from a few hours to several days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Finally, our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the slab is completely dry and free of any moisture. We will also clean and disinfect the area to prevent any potential health risks.

Concrete Slab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small, contained water leak | Yes | No | DIY solutions can handle small leaks effectively. |
| Larger water leak or extensive damage | No | Yes | A larger leak or extensive dam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to handle safely and effectively. |
| Water damage in a high-traffic area | No | Yes | High-traffic areas need quick and efficient solutions to reduce disruption and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age in a sensitive or historical area | No | Yes | Sensitive or historical areas need specialized care and handling to prevent further damage and preserve the original integrity of the structure. |
| Water damage due to a burst pipe or appliance | No | Yes | Burst pipes or appliances need immediate attention and specialized solutions to prevent further damage and ensure safety. |
As you can see, there are situations where DIY solutions can be effective, but with larger water leaks, extensive damage, or sensitive areas, it’s best to call a professional like our team.
